Day in the role

As a remote residential construction inspector (contractor) supporting NWM, a typical day centers on reviewing plans and photos, checking work against codes and specs, documenting deficiencies, and coordinating findings with field crews or clients by video or message. Expect structured checklists, clear written reports, and asynchronous handoffs rather than a fixed shop-floor schedule.

Role overview (listing rewrite)

Nwm is hiring a Residential Construction Inspector (Contractor Role) for a full-time opportunity in Remote. This position calls for a detail-oriented professional who can evaluate residential building work and confirm it aligns with plans, codes, and quality expectations. About This Position The Residential Construction Inspector (Contractor Role) at Nwm focuses on thorough field reviews of homes and residential projects so that construction progresses safely and to specification. You will serve as an independent set of eyes on active sites linked to Remote, documenting conditions, clarifying requirements with builders, and supporting consistent, code-compliant outcomes from foundation through final inspection. Responsibilities Perform scheduled and progress inspections of residential construction sites to verify materials, craftsmanship, and structural elements meet approved plans and applicable residential building codes Review blueprints, specifications, and permits before and during site visits to anticipate checkpoints and potential nonconformances Identify deficiencies, safety concerns, or deviations from standards and recommend practical corrective actions Prepare clear, accurate inspection reports that record findings, photos when needed, and follow-up status Communicate results and expectations promptly with contractors, project supervisors, and homeowners as appropriate Conduct final walkthroughs to confirm readiness for occupancy or close-out Maintain organized records that support auditability and project continuity across the Residential Construction Inspector (Contractor Role) caseload Who We're Looking For Demonstrated background in residential construction, quality control, or building inspection that transfers directly to the Residential Construction Inspector (Contractor Role) Working knowledge of residential building codes, framing, mechanical/electrical/plumbing systems, and finish standards Ability to read and interpret architectural and engineering drawings, specifications, and permit documents Strong observational skills, sound judgment, and clear written and verbal communication Comfort managing a full-time inspection schedule while remaining professional with site crews and stakeholders near Remote Reliable transportation and willingness to work on active residential job sites as conditions require Working at Nwm Nwm is hiring for this role and offers a supportive team environment for professionals who take pride in accurate, independent residential inspection work.
